raspberryPi安装OpenMAX
相关文档:https://articles.keremkayacan.com/make-your-own-diy-chromecast-replacement-with-raspberry-pi/#:~:text=Install%20and%20Build%20OpenMax%20With%20the%20updates%20installed%2C,Raspberry%20Pi%20via%20
相关文档:
-
https://github.com/HaarigerHarald/omxiv
------进行尝试,为了安装OpenMAX。
make报错,‘/usr/bin/ld: cannot find -lopenmaxil’
??!!!
openmaxil无法直接install,’ sudo apt-cache search openmaxil '无结果
'sudo apt-cache search openmax’下有结果,装了所有并更新,并未有什么影响 -
https://www.khronos.org/registry/OpenMAX-IL/specs/OpenMAX_IL_1_1_2_Specification.pdf
-
------OpenMAX IL Bellagio安装make报错
------检查vc 是否在机器上装好了 Video Core。
应该已经安装,
'/opt/vc/'下已经有相关文件,相关命令有回应
安装过程参考教程raspberryPiClub内搜索内容
(不知为何raspberryPiClub网站打不开了!!?) -
https://github.com/jmcerrejon/PiKISS
借助脚本安装rpiplay尝试
安装OpenMAX(说要装openmaxil)
sudo apt-get install libjpeg9-dev libpng-dev
git clone https://github.com/HaarigerHarald/omxiv
cd omxiv
make ilclient
make
据说这步之后openmax将被安装,但是make报错error
[Error----]
OpenMAX IL Bellagio安装()
(没openmaxil?)
按照包内install的步骤`bash ./configure; make; make instal
case value ‘2130706435’ not in enumerated type ‘OMX_INDEXTYPE’ [-Werror=switch]
好像是编译错误?
libtool: compile: gcc -DHAVE_CONFIG_H -I. -I../.. -I../../include -I../../src -Wall -Werror -DCONFIG_DEBUG_LEVEL=0 -MT libomxbase_la-omx_base_component.lo -MD -MP -MF .deps/libomxbase_la-omx_base_component.Tpo -c omx_base_component.c -fPIC -DPIC -o .libs/libomxbase_la-omx_base_component.o
omx_base_component.c: In function 'omx_base_component_GetParameter':
omx_base_component.c:991:3: error: case value '2130706435' not in enumerated type 'OMX_INDEXTYPE' [-Werror=switch]
991 | case OMX_IndexVendorCompPropTunnelFlags:
| ^~~~
omx_base_component.c:918:3: error: case value '2130706436' not in enumerated type 'OMX_INDEXTYPE' [-Werror=switch]
918 | case OMX_IndexParameterThreadsID:
| ^~~~
cc1: all warnings being treated as errors
make[3]: *** [Makefile:306: libomxbase_la-omx_base_component.lo] Error 1
make[3]: Leaving directory '/home/pi/libomxil-bellagio-0.9.3/libomxil-bellagio-0.9.3/src/base'
make[2]: *** [Makefile:627: all-recursive] Error 1
make[2]: Leaving directory '/home/pi/libomxil-bellagio-0.9.3/libomxil-bellagio-0.9.3/src'
make[1]: *** [Makefile:381: all-recursive] Error 1
make[1]: Leaving directory '/home/pi/libomxil-bellagio-0.9.3/libomxil-bellagio-0.9.3'
make: *** [Makefile:266: all] Error 2
PiKISS借助脚本安装rpiplay
connection timed out
重新烧了一个系统,好了。。
原因不明
更多推荐
所有评论(0)